Waste-to-Energy Facilities Decline Due to Regulation and Access to Renewable Energy Credits
2024-04-10 13:34:38| Waste Age
Mass burn, or waste-to-energy facilities are on the decline in the U.S., and their troubles are largely about money and regulations. Shrinking access to renewable energy credits (RECs) and strengthening air quality standards that force expensive upgrades are testing operators working to stay in business. Between 2000 and April 2024, 51 trash incinerators in the U.S. closed permanently, leaving only 65 in operation as of April 2024, according to environmental advocacy group Energy Justice.

April 2024 Fire Report: We Cannot Be Complacent
2024-04-09 15:54:31| Waste Age
We had 71 fires, of which 35 occurred in waste, paper and plastic operations, 25 occurred in scrap operations, four occurred at organics operations, three occurred in e-scrap operations, two occurred at construction and demolition operations and one occurred at a rubber recycling facility. Four of these events were confirmed as catastrophic, but that number is highly conservative based on the public reporting without long-term visibility of the actual damage stemming from these incidents.

A Glimpse at Tire EPR in North America
2024-04-09 15:15:04| Waste Age
About 280 million tires are discarded in the U.S. each year and a good share of them are illegally dumped, posing risk for soil contamination, fires and mosquito-borne illness, and strapping governments with enormous clean up expenses. In response, a few U.S. states and several Canadian provinces have followed Europes lead by enacting or introducing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R) laws holding tire producers responsible for the cost and management of end-of-life tires (EOL).
